The majority of women suffer from hot flashes during menopause and thus sleep disorders. The effects of hot flashes can be minimized by cooling the earlobe and increasing the well-being of the person. The earlobe is very close to the hypothalamus, a small part of the brain that serves as a command center for numerous body functions such as body temperature control, and responds to internal and external stimuli, thus making adjustments. Thus, it can be achieved by pulse-like cooling effects that the body cools down easily. Humans can then begin to feel the temperatures more conscious and thus stabilize the temperature sensation.

The object of the present invention is therefore defined by the provision of an improved portable cooling / heating device for controlling a temperature of an earlobe which can simultaneously serve as a decorative element.

In one aspect, a portable cooling / heating device for controlling a temperature of an earlobe comprises an ear element configured to releasably secure the cooling / heating device to the earlobe, a Peltier element configured to cool or to access the earlobe a temperature sensor configured to detect the temperature of the earlobe, a radiating element configured to radiate energy radiating from the Peltier element in the form of heat or cold from the Peltier element, and a control interface set up releasably connected to an external control device for controlling the Peltier element, wherein the radiating element is at least partially formed as a decorative element.

CONFIRMATION COPY to radiate the unnecessary heat or cold. In other words, approximately the same amount of energy that must be expended to cool or heat the earlobe must be emitted elsewhere in the Peltier element as opposite energy. If the Peltier element is to cool on one side, heat is generated on another side of the Peltier element with approximately the same energy, which should be dissipated as quickly as possible.

In the case of an ear element in the form of an ear clip, the temperature sensor is preferably arranged on the inside of the ear clip so that the temperature sensor has the best possible contact with the earlobe. In this way, the temperature of the earlobe can be determined particularly reliable.

Preferably, a protective layer, for example made of silicone or rubber, is arranged between the ear element and the earlobe. Thus, a direct skin contact can be avoided. In addition, the protective layer ensures a firm hold of the ear element on the earlobe and prevents slippage of the ear element on the earlobe.

Preferably, the Peltier element operates at a voltage of 0.4 to 4 volts.

Preferably, the temperature sensor comprises an NTC resistor, which is further preferably measured and evaluated in an evaluation unit of the external control device.

In a preferred embodiment, the radiating element is made of a material with high thermal conductivity, preferably metal. Preferably, the radiating element is formed from a combination of copper, tin, zinc, steel, silver and / or gold, or are silvered and / or gold-plated.

In a preferred embodiment, the radiating element has a multiplicity of radiating ribs which are set up to passively radiate energy from the radiating element.

Passive radiation requires no active components, such as fans, compared to an active alternative. Since the cooling / heating device is to be worn directly on the ear, attention must be paid to a particularly low-noise implementation of the functionality of the cooling / heating device.

The passive radiating element requires the largest possible surface area in order to ensure particularly good radiation, ie convection, of energy, in particular heat energy and / or cooling energy.

After the Abstrahlrippen require a particularly large surface, they can be formed simultaneously to a decorative element or in other words design element.

In a preferred embodiment, the control device is designed to control a power of the Peltier element, preferably by means of pulse width modulation.

In this way, the performance of the Peltier element can be relatively finely controlled and the polarization of the Peltier element can be reversed. The Peltier element can thus be designed as a cooling device and / or heater with dimmable power. Alternatively, the Peltier element may pulse-cool or heat, cool or warm very slowly, and / or perform a kind of Kneip mode of alternately cooling and warming.
